River Liffey, Dublin

River Liffey flows through the heart of Dublin, offering travelers a scenic backdrop to the city's urban landscape. Vloggers often highlight the river's role in shaping Dublin's history and culture, with its banks lined by iconic landmarks like the Ha'penny Bridge and the Custom House. A stroll along the riverwalk provides a glimpse into daily life, with locals jogging, cycling, or simply enjoying the view. WanderVlogs showcases authentic experiences, capturing the lively atmosphere of the surrounding quays and the vibrant street performances that often take place nearby. For those interested in Dublin's maritime history, a visit to the Jeanie Johnston Tall Ship and Famine Museum, moored on the Liffey, offers a poignant insight into Ireland's past.
